About 4 Ennis Close
4 Ennis Close is a detached house in St. Erme, Truro, Truro (TR4 9BU). It has a recorded floor area of 94 m² (around 1012 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1983-1990 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(September 2014) shows a C (score 77), near the top of the C band. When first surveyed in July 2014 the rating was F, the property has climbed 3 bands since. Between certificates, hot-water efficiency went from Very Poor to Average and main heating went from Very Poor to Average.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 90). Main heating runs on electricity. The latest certificate is from September 2014,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Held since May 2003 — that's 23 years off the open market, well above the local norm. Today's modelled estimate of £399,000 sits 121.7% above the 2003 sale of £180,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£178/sq ft) was about 37.2% below the postcode norm.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2004. Past consents include an extension and a conservatory,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ved.
